Arthi Sridhar is a scholar working on Oncology,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, Arthi Sridhar has authored 28 papers receiving a total of 176 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Oncology, 9 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 6 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Arthi Sridhar’s work include Lung Cancer Treatments and Mutations (6 papers), Lung Cancer Research Studies (4 papers) and Cancer Genomics and Diagnostics (4 papers). Arthi Sridhar is often cited by papers focused on Lung Cancer Treatments and Mutations (6 papers), Lung Cancer Research Studies (4 papers) and Cancer Genomics and Diagnostics (4 papers). Arthi Sridhar collaborates with scholars based in United States, Germany and France. Arthi Sridhar's co-authors include Eric K. Singhi, Aakash Desai, Muhammad Salman Faisal, Stephanie M. Ware, Heymut Omran, Susana S. Lopes, Petra Pennekamp, Maja Hempel, Melanie Philipp and Paul Walther and has published in prestigious journals such as Circulation, Journal of Clinical Investigation and Journal of Clinical Oncology.
